Transaction 043ab23b0cb6add7cb2491df7faef63a4c5e2f91f705f30e22050f0eb7114a3b

5 Input
2 Outputs
  • 043ab23b0cb6add7cb2491df7faef63a4c5e2f91f705f30e22050f0eb7114a3b:0
  • value  2443131
    address  15vB6h8b1rAbBxN4g8mwnpe5Qdovz3s22R
  • 043ab23b0cb6add7cb2491df7faef63a4c5e2f91f705f30e22050f0eb7114a3b:1
  • value  25270000
    address  3AtfQqzkEx3D7Sc9E6g1Rmn9sdiNchUVvr